Michelle Griggs, Vice President & Creative Director

I wear two big hats at Waypost: Vice President and Creative Director. In my role as VP, I bridge the gap between Doug’s big-picture ideas and our team’s day-to-day execution, ensuring the company operates efficiently, stays aligned with our goals, and delivers exceptional work.

As the agency's Creative Director, I oversee all design work for Waypost and for our clients. I ensure that all creative work produced by Waypost accurately and positively reflects our clients’ brands, and I serve as the design lead on all our major branding and web design projects. I work with my design team to take the strategies developed by other team members and turn them into beautiful, functional, visual representations of our clients’ needs and goals. Most designers strive to stay abreast of current design trends or flashy new styles. But I believe that good design is not trendy. Good design is problem-solving. Good design takes the need of the client and cranks out a genius deliverable, regardless of current trends or styles.

One of my favorite things about Waypost is how we treat our client’s budget as if it were our own. We don’t implement complex marketing strategies or recommend major redesign projects for the sake of accruing hours or checking boxes; we identify the true needs of our clients, formulate strategies to solve for those needs, and create strategy-based deliverables that are both beautiful and intentional in their design.

I’ve been in the professional design field since 2008, at Waypost since 2018, and part of the Leadership Team since 2023.
